James scores 33 to lead Heat past Phoenix 103-97

$
0
0
PHOENIX (AP) - LeBron James rebounded from one of his worst games of the season to score 37 points and the Miami Heat beat the Phoenix Suns 103-97 on Tuesday night. James, who had matched his season low with 13 points in Saturdays loss at Utah, scored 25 in the second half, 14 in the fourth quarter. Chris Bosh added 21 points and Mario Chalmers 13 for the Heat, who were without Dwyane Wade because of a migraine. Gerald Green scored 21 of his 26 points in the second half for Phoenix.
